In this highly visible role, you will be responsible for developing advanced 2.5D packaging technologies and defining baseline assembly processes that are optimized for performance, reliability, yield, and cost across multiple product application spaces for high performance computing. Extensive knowledge and experience in 2.5D package technology development including architecture definition, assembly processes, thermal-mechanical, materials, and chip-package-interactions are required. This position also requires the ability to lead cross-functional teams, manage multiple foundries and OSATs, and resolve complex technical issues.
